Work Permit Required for Remote Contractor?

Post by holee123 » Tue, 25 Sep 2018 4:38 pm

Hi everyone!

I have been working remotely for a Singaporean startup as a remote contractor while I'm in Australia. However I'm planning a trip to Singapore in a couple of months, and work at the startup for a short while, which is enough for the 90 days visit pass I'll be getting.

Do I have to apply for any work permit to carry on working, as I will be carrying on working during the trip, and considering I'm a remote contractor, is it ok to work remotely for a Singaporean business while I'm there for a short trip?
